首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将表单数据提交到Google Sheets时,Google App脚本中存在错误

Google Sheets是一款基于云计算的电子表格软件,可以用于数据的存储、分析和共享。通过Google App脚本,我们可以编写自定义的脚本来处理表单数据的提交。

当在Google App脚本中出现错误时,可能是由于以下几个原因导致的:

  1. 语法错误:在编写脚本时,可能会出现拼写错误、缺少分号或括号等语法错误。这些错误会导致脚本无法正确执行。解决方法是仔细检查脚本中的语法,并进行修正。
  2. API访问错误:如果脚本中涉及到访问Google Sheets的API,可能会出现API访问错误。这可能是由于API密钥的错误配置或权限不足导致的。解决方法是确保API密钥正确配置,并确保脚本具有足够的权限来访问Google Sheets。
  3. 数据格式错误:当将表单数据提交到Google Sheets时,可能会出现数据格式错误。例如,表单数据与目标表格的列不匹配,或者数据类型不一致。解决方法是检查表单数据的格式,并确保与目标表格的结构相匹配。
  4. 网络连接错误:在使用Google App脚本时,可能会遇到网络连接错误。这可能是由于网络不稳定或访问Google服务器的问题导致的。解决方法是检查网络连接,并尝试重新执行脚本。

对于这个问题,腾讯云提供了一款类似的产品,即腾讯文档。腾讯文档是一款基于云计算的协作文档工具,可以用于表单数据的提交和处理。您可以使用腾讯云的文档API来编写自定义脚本,实现将表单数据提交到腾讯文档的功能。腾讯云文档的优势在于其与腾讯云其他产品的无缝集成,以及稳定可靠的性能。

更多关于腾讯云文档的信息和产品介绍,请访问腾讯云文档官方网站:https://cloud.tencent.com/document/product/1137

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Shinyforms | 用 Shiny 写一个信息收集表

表单仅仅是一个“模块”,你可以将其插入任何所需 Shiny App 。每次提交响应时,它将被另存为文件。...当前功能 •表单结果保存到本地文件;•支持必填字段和可选字段(在问题列表中使用 mandatory 参数);•仅用一行代码即可为 Shiny UI 和 server 添加表单;•可以在同一 App 包含多种不同形式...;•以干净和用户友好的方法来捕获和报告错误;•问题和表格数据采用 R 列表格式;•支持的问题类型:文本,数字,复选框;•能够多次提交同一表单(在表单信息列表中使用 multiple = FALSE 参数以禁止多次提交...如果你想查看所有收集结果,则必须输入密码以验证您是管理员 (在表单信息列表中使用 password 参数可设置密码);•支持更复杂的输入验证,当字段不满足某些条件,会给出错误提示消息(在表单信息列表中使用...如何收集结果保存至 Google Sheets 在此示例,我们首先创建一个新的 Google 表格文档。

3.9K10

Python 自动化指南(繁琐工作自动化)第二版:十四、使用谷歌表格

/apis/library/drive.googleapis.com 您还需要获得三个文件,它们应该保存在与您的使用 EZSheets 的 Python 脚本相同的文件夹。...将该文件重命名为credentials-sheets.json,并将其放在与 Python 脚本相同的文件夹。...电子表格属性 虽然实际的数据存在于电子表格的各个工作表,但是Spreadsheet对象有以下属性用于操作电子表格本身:title、spreadsheetId、url、sheetTitles和sheets...发生这种情况,读取或写入数据的函数调用需要几秒钟(甚至一两分钟)才能返回。如果请求继续失败(如果另一个使用相同证书的脚本也在发出请求,这是可能的),EZSheets 再次引发这个异常。...下载谷歌表单数据 Google Forms 允许您创建简单的在线表单,以便于从人们那里收集信息。他们在表单输入的信息存储在一个谷歌表单。对于这个项目,编写一个程序,可以自动下载用户提交的表单信息。

8.5K50
  • GC2:一款功能强大的远程命令控制工具

    关于GC2 GC2是一款功能强大的命令控制应用工具,该工具允许广大安全研究人员或渗透测试人员使用Google Sheet来在目标设备上执行远程控制命令,并使用Google Drive来提取目标设备的敏感数据...-drive 注意事项:你可以参数以硬编码的形式写入进代码,并只将可执行程序上传至目标设备上。...工具使用 命令执行 GC2每五秒会向spreadsheet发送一次请求,并检查是否存在未执行的新命令。命令必须插入值请求的“A”字段记录,而命令输出结果存储在“B”字段。...注意,如果开启进程使用了符号链接,那么命令执行结果可能会是符号链接或路径所指向的目标,从而导致删除错误的目标。.../drive/api/v3/enable-drive-api https://developers.google.com/sheets/api/quickstart/go

    2.1K20

    13个秘技,快速提升表单填写转化率!

    例如,如果线索注册了你的一个表单,并在稍后返回到你的站点来填写另一个表单,那么你的表单生成器记住这个线索,并自动填写他们的已知信息,或从表单删除冗余的问题。...使用内联表单验证 内联表单验证会阻止用户在表单输入错误信息,并同时发出错误消息以确保用户在修复错误之前无法提交表单。 例如,可能有人输入了不合要求的密码,无效的电话号码,或者邮政编码少了几个数字。...文本放置在表单字段的上方(而不是下方或旁边)。当线索看到“姓名”,他们知道应该在下方的表单字段中直接写下他们的名字。传统上,人们习惯从左到右阅读,并以单列格式填写表单,因此保持一致性非常重要。...Picnic报名表单:GoogleSheets Google Sheets有明确的颜色涂层,标签和结构。Google Sheets允许你制作尽可能深入的电子表格。...Google Forms允许你以各种方式收集信息,例如长条和短条目文本字段、多项选择、复选框等等。 总结 注册表单是生成线索和扩大邮件数据库的一种方式。

    2.8K30

    解除 Excel 表格的文档保护全攻略

    二、导入 Google Sheets 把受保护的 Excel 表格上传到 Google Drive,然后使用 Google Sheets 打开。...在 Google Sheets ,部分保护功能可能会失效,让你可以直接编辑表格内容。若文档依旧受保护,可以尝试另存为 Google Sheets 格式,之后再导出为 Excel 文件。...这类工具包括 Password Recovery、VBA 脚本等。需要注意的是,使用密码破解工具要确保合法性,并且仅在自己拥有合法权限的情况下使用。...请记得代码的“password”替换为实际的密码。 五、尝试复制内容 如果保护较弱,可以尝试直接复制受保护表格数据到新的 Excel 文件。...通常情况下,数据可以被复制,但公式和格式可能会丢失。 总之,当遇到 Excel 表格被保护无法编辑,不要慌张,可以尝试以上几种方法来解除文档保护,让你的工作更加顺利高效。

    14610

    使用Google App Script和Google Sheet自动生成数据仪表盘

    仪表盘是数据内容有效地传达给团队的方法之一。举例来说,仪表盘可以用来跟踪关键性能指标(KPI)的进度。在Lucid,有一个KPI就是我们的产品在第三方市场的排名和表现。...虽然已经有企业级的产品来帮助我们收集和可视化这种类型的数据,但是你也可以选择只使用Google App Script和Google Sheet来生成自动化的仪表盘。...上面的第一点已经在我的队友发布的如何使用Google Sheet制作杀手级的数据仪表盘一文得到了解决。这周我们专注于利用Google App Script来实现仪表盘数据的自动更新。...步骤2:创建Google App Script从API拉取数据 Google App Script 是一门基于JavaScript的语言,你可以用它来对Google Sheets(以及其他Google套件...)进行操作,你可以从菜单的 工具 > 脚本编辑器来访问它。

    6.5K60

    支持公式的3款Excel替代品

    随着大数据、企业数字化转型等不可逆趋势的推动下,似乎一切变得皆可量化和数据化,企业在解决问题,也更为倾向于以数据表格来作为判断决策是否正确的重要标志,这时具有数据思维和数据分析处理技能,成了当前及未来人才发展不可忽视的能力之一...它使您可以项目,内容和想法组织到一个集中式系统。 该软件支持表单管理。 它可以帮助您过滤,排序和重新排列数据。 它提供可自定义的视图和字段。...激活严格模式以私密编辑共享电子表格的单元格和表格,而不会分心。 跟踪您的电子表格版本 查看对电子表格所做的所有更改、其作者和日期。浏览版本历史记录并在必要恢复任何以前的版本。...Google Sheets 使用非常强大的方式来互连文件,如果您希望自动化,可以使用 Google Script(Java Script 的一种方言)。...即使是新手也可以录制宏或编写自定义函数,缺点是,在测试版Google提供的产品是轻量级的,缺乏像Excel之类的产品所具有的完整功能。

    3.4K10

    面试准备

    其成因可以归结为以下两个原因叠加造成的: 程序编写者在处理应用程序和数据库交互,使用字符串拼接的方式构造 SQL 语句 未对用户可控参数进行足够的过滤便参数内容拼接进入到 SQL 语句中 sql注入的高级分类...当使用该函数包含文件,只有代码执行到 include()函数文件包含进来,发生错误时只给出一个警告,继续向下执行 include_once( ) 功能与 Include()相同,区别在于当重复调用同一文件...,程序只调用一次 require( ) require()与 include()的区别在于 require()执行如果发生错误,函数会输出错误信息,并终止脚本的运行。...(Cross Site Scripting),为不和层叠样式表(Cascading Style Sheets,CSS)的缩写混淆,故跨站脚本攻击缩写为 XSS。...) 这可能是最简单的解决方案了,因为攻击者不能获得第三方的Cookie(理论上),所以表单数据也就构造失败了:> 2.验证码 这个方案的思路是:每次的用户提交都需要用户在表单填写一个图片上的随机字符串

    62030

    三分钟让你了解什么是Web开发?

    样本DOM树(来源:Wikimedia Commons) 当在浏览器呈现HTML页面,浏览器HTML下载到本地内存,并创建一个DOM树来显示屏幕上的页面。...HTML表单中最常用的方法是GET和POST。 服务器端脚本可以读取浏览器通过POST发送的值,然后处理它或将其存储到文件或数据。...我们需要对提交的Click事件作出反应,并检查web元素是否有我们需要的数据。如果有任何遗漏,我们可以显示错误消息并停止数据发送到服务器。...服务器脚本(PHP、Ruby on Rails、Python等)从表单读取值并将其推送到数据库。...POST:向服务器提交表单数据,或者通过Ajax提交任何数据。 例如,当你在浏览器输入google.com,浏览器会将这个命令发送到google.com服务器。

    5.8K30

    创建 SpreadJS Blazor 组件

    前言 数据(包括股票、天气和体育比分)在不断更新为新信息最为有用。比较通用的 JavaScript 电子表格组件,可以轻松地使用、显示并通过数据绑定提供实时数据更新。...在此文中,我们介绍如何按照以下步骤实时数据合并到 JavaScript 电子表格: 设置应用程序 连接到数据源 使用 SpreadJS 数据 为折线图添加数据 添加折线图 运行程序 应用设置...在这种情况下,我们可以文件命名为“index.html”。然后继续向HTML 文件添加一些代码,包括对 SpreadJS 脚本和 CSS 引用以及一些基本的初始化代码: <!...此外,为保证数据在重置的过程能够得到正确的结果,我们需要增加activeSheet.charts.remove('line');,每次更改股票选择都会调用此函数。...当数据被正确获取之后,如何在SpreadJS中进行显示,可以在之后的“如何实时数据显示在前端电子表格(二)”中一探究竟。

    2K20

    基于Appium的iOSMonkey

    前言 iOS稳定性测试业界做的比较少,因为iOS没有提供类似google的那种Monkey工具,在实际的项目中也需要对iOS进行稳定性测试,所以进行了一番调研.先后使用了一些工具到自己开发的工具,从中也学到了不少知识...github.com/baozhida/iosMonkey https://testerhome.com/topics/8025 预期 学习成本低 本次开发使用的是appium框架+java+testng,是最常常见的脚本开发组合...可查询崩溃 Monkey的主要功能还是发现crash,所以在结束后查询是否存在崩溃并发送邮件. 支持自定义用例 在执行monekey前,通过配置自定义用例,来先进行登录....执行流程 配置文件 config文件配置数据: UDID: "606EC265-1ED8-454D-AF80-BEB78A417B55" #设备udid BUNDLEID: "com.iOS.Demo...: "case1" steps: - when: "name;Action Sheets" by: "name;Action Sheets" action: "click"

    1.3K30

    【Java 进阶篇】创建 HTML 注册页面

    每个输入字段都有相应的标签,提高了表单的可读性和可访问性。 表单属性 在创建表单,我们使用了一些重要的属性来定义表单的行为和外观: action:指定表单数据交到的服务器端脚本的URL。...在这个示例,我们表单数据交到"process_registration.php"进行处理。 method:指定数据提交的HTTP方法,通常为"GET"或"POST"。...required:这个属性用于标记字段为必填字段,如果用户未填写无法提交表单。 处理表单提交 在实际应用,当用户填写并提交表单,通常需要使用服务器端脚本来处理表单数据。...在上面的示例,我们表单数据交到"process_registration.php"进行处理。在该服务器端脚本,你可以获取并验证用户提交的数据,然后执行相应的操作,如将用户信息存储到数据。...唯一性验证:对于需要唯一值的字段,如用户名或电子邮件地址,验证其是否已经存在数据。 安全性验证:防止恶意输入,如跨站脚本(XSS)攻击和SQL注入攻击。

    40720

    Gitlab CICD 实践六:统一管理 protocol buffer,API 大仓设计与实现

    存在的问题 build需要将整个api 大仓都生成中间代码。 java项目可通过maven指定部分api文件。...重复代码,想修改、优化脚本就很难。新项目新同事不清楚参考哪个老项目来写脚本,可能抄了一个存在已发现缺陷但当前项目未修改的老版本脚本。...api代码pr,会展示api生成的代码,非源码,影响 CodeReview。 api文件分散,不好集中管理、查看。特别是企业里,还得给新人配置多个 api 仓库的权限。...方案四:api大仓 + api生成代码的集中仓库 方案二里的每个项目都创建一个api生成代码的仓库,改成一个整合的大仓库。...跨项目联调,可使用相同的分支。

    1.5K10

    【安全系列】XSS攻击与防御

    一、XSS简介 XSS攻击全称跨站脚本攻击(Cross Site Scripting),是为了不和层叠样式表(Cascading Style Sheets, CSS)的缩写混淆,故跨站脚本攻击缩写为...四、XSS分类     4.1、反射型XSS 发出请求,XSS代码出现在URL,作为参数提交到服务端,服务端解析后响应,在响应内容中出现这段XSS代码,最后浏览器解析执行。...【案例】 留言板表单表单域:  正常操作:     用户是提交相应留言信息;数据存储到数据库...数据存储到数据。     其他用户取出数据显示的时候,将会执行这些攻击代码。 4.3、DOM型XSS 基于DOM的XSS有时候也称为type0XSS。...5.3、修复漏洞方针 重要的cookie标记为http only,这样的话javascript的document.cookie就读取不到cookie了     表单数据规定值,例如:年龄应只为

    1.3K00

    向微软宣战!谷歌类ChatGPT装进办公「全家桶」,升级版Big Bard加急测试

    有了MakerSuite,就能够对提示进行迭代,用合成数据增强数据集,并轻松调整自定义模型。 这一过程可以在浏览器完成,而训练和部署的计算密集型工作则由谷歌云处理。...类ChatGPT装进办公「全家桶」 除了公开PaLM  API等利好开发人员的工具之外,谷歌还把生成式AI引入了自家办公组件Google Workspace,比如文档、Gmail、Sheets、Slides...谷歌还表示,计划在今年晚些时候更多人工智能功能引入Workspace,包括在工作表中生成公式,在幻灯片中自动生成图像,以及在Google Meet做笔记等。...、公式生成和上下文分类,从原始数据获得见解和分析; - 在Meet中生成新的背景并捕捉笔记; - 在「聊天」启用工作流程以完成任务。...参考资料: https://www.theverge.com/2023/3/14/23639273/google-ai-features-docs-gmail-slides-sheets-workspace

    1.3K10

    最新IOSAPP下架原因汇总,找到源头

    条款违规   App的内容违反苹果App Store条款,应用的功能涉及侵犯他人的隐私滥用隐私权限或者存在与宗教、法律相悖的内容,这些App被查出会被苹果第一间下架。   ...有Bug或者崩溃   如果App存在明显的Bug或者经常崩溃而被用户大量投诉,这类App也是很容易就被下架的。...因115商标并非由115网盘开发商广东五科技有限公司所有,在收到115注册商标权利人发出的删除115侵权软件公函后,苹果115应用从App Store中下架。 12. ...因此, 如果你的应用已经在Android上或者Windows上跑了, 在你自己的网站上说吧, 不要在App的描述里。 16. ...因此, 一定要仔细测试应用使用数据的所有的“允许”“拒绝”组合, 同时也包括用户开始允许权限后来又拒绝的情况。 19.

    4.1K00
    领券